Michael Saunders has had exactly four games with multiple hits since the All-Star break. Prior to the ASG, he had 10. His batting average is .187 since the ASG. Yikes.
Saunders' batting average for the season sits at .262. On July 9 -- two days before the All-Star break began -- it was .300 even. It's dropped by almost a sixth, since. Heck, he's batting just .156 this month! . 156!
He's been really bad. I remember when people were saying the Jays would have a hard time re-signing him in the offseason. If he keeps this up, I wonder if anyone will want him.
